What Are Motorcycle Bearings?

Motorcycle bearings are mechanical parts that help rotating components, such as wheels and engine parts, move smoothly by reducing friction. They are essential for the bike’s operation, ensuring parts don’t grind against each other and wear out quickly.

Importance and Impact on Motorcycle Performance

Motorcycle Bearing,Motorcycle Bearings
The importance of motorcycle bearings cannot be overstated. They reduce friction, which directly impacts fuel efficiency and reduces wear on moving parts, as detailed by FHD Bearings. This reduction in friction ensures smoother operation, contributing to a comfortable ride with minimal vibration and high durability. Bearings also play a significant role in safety, preventing failures that could lead to accidents, especially in critical areas like wheel hubs and engine components. Their influence extends to the sensory experience, affecting the engine’s hum and the overall feel of the ride, as noted in the same source.
 
Challenges faced by motorcycle bearings include exposure to dirty environments, shock loads, high temperatures, and high-speed rotation, particularly in engines and transmissions. Wheel bearings are especially vulnerable to water and mud, which can compromise their integrity. Advantages and Disadvantages of Different Materials Used in Motorcycle Bearings

Material Advantages Disadvantages
Chrome Steel (GCr15)
– High load capacity and strength – Cost-effective for most motorcycle applications – Widely used in OEM and aftermarket bearings
– Prone to corrosion if not properly sealed – Requires regular lubrication
Stainless Steel (AISI 440C)
– Superior corrosion resistance – Good performance in wet or humid environments – Longer lifespan than chrome steel bearings
– Lower load capacity than chrome steel – More expensive
Ceramic Bearings (Hybrid or Full Ceramic)
– Extremely low friction for high-speed applications – Higher heat resistance – Longer lifespan and minimal maintenance – Lightweight, reducing rotational mass
– High cost – Brittle compared to metal bearings, making them prone to sudden failure under impact

1. What types of bearings are used in motorcycles?

Motorcycles use various types of bearings, including engine bearings, wheel bearings, transmission bearings, steering head bearings, and swingarm pivot bearings. Each plays a crucial role in ensuring smooth performance and durability.

Choosing the right bearing depends on factors such as load capacity, operating speed, material, lubrication, and sealing options. OEM specifications and riding conditions also impact the selection.

  • Common signs of bearing failure include excessive noise, vibration, wheel wobbling, rough steering, and overheating. Regular inspections can help prevent premature failure.

Premium motorcycle bearings are made from chrome steel (GCr15), stainless steel (AISI 440C), or ceramic materials for enhanced durability, heat resistance, and reduced friction.

The lifespan of motorcycle bearings depends on riding conditions, maintenance, and bearing quality. Typically, wheel bearings should be inspected every 10,000–20,000 km, while steering and engine bearings may last longer with proper care.

  • Sealed bearings (2RS/ZZ): Pre-lubricated, maintenance-free, and protected from dust and moisture.
  • Open bearings: Require regular lubrication and are ideal for applications needing easy grease replenishment.

In most cases, bearings can be replaced without replacing the entire component. However, improper removal or installation may cause damage, requiring a full replacement.

To maximize bearing life:

  • Use high-quality lubricants suited for motorcycle applications.
  • Keep bearings clean and free from dirt and debris.
  • Avoid overloading or excessive high-speed riding.
  • Regularly inspect for wear and replace when necessary.
